Our Word Determines Our Integrity What is your idea of giving positive professional conduct? Working in today's market can be busy and overwhelming. As a result, I've addressed some important code of conducts.
Submit all written offers in a prompt and timely manner. Receiving an accepted offer will not happen if instructions are not followed. It is important to look at the agents remarks in the MLS listing. Most REO packets need to include the following:
CAR purchase agreement pre-Approval letter from lender proof of funds (if cash offer, down payment) Earnest Money Deposits (EMD) **Some even require pre-Approval (5 comments)
